Common Names in Ireland
during the 16th Century




from DH Fianna Thanks Dianna Hanson for this donated page.




Taken from "Irish Pedigrees", referring to manuscripts kept at the Trinity College Library in Dublin, Ireland. According to E.3.2, the following were among the principal families in Ireland towards the close of the 16th, and beginning of the 17th century; in the reigns of Queen Elizabeth, King James I, and Charles I; fragments of some of whose genealogies, traced down to the middle of the reign of Queen Elizabeth, are given in the volume.
